Novelis breaks ground on new aluminum recycling center in Ulsan, South Korea

Novelis broke ground on a new US$50 million aluminum recycling center in Ulsan, South Korea. The center has an annual casting capacity of 100 tons of low-carbon aluminum ingots, and it was expected to reduce Novelis’ carbon emissions by more than 420,000 tons per year.

The recycling center was scheduled to start production in 2024. It will increase Novelis' recycling capacity by more than 20% to 440,000 tons per year in South Korea, as well as improve its ability to process different types of aluminum scrap.

Novelis said using recycled aluminum as a raw material reduces 95% of the energy required to produce primary aluminum from bauxite, which means that 95% of carbon emissions can be reduced.
